IEC 60331-11:1999+A1:2009 specifies the test apparatus to be used for testing cables required to maintain circuit integrity when subject to fire alone when the test condition is based upon a flame with a controlled heat output corresponding to a temperature of at least 750 °C. Provides the method of verification of the burner and control system used for the test.
